In recent years, China is confronted with not only the situation of water scarcity but also serious water pollution. These problems have hindered the development of our economy. In this case, the total water pollution control as an effective environmental policy was proposed. Although there are many researches on the distribution of water pollutants sprout, these distributions are still defective, which could affect the control process of water pollutants. This article introduced the concept of information entropy into the model in order to establish a distribution of total amount of water pollutants with fairness, efficiency and simple operation. At the same time, some comments and suggestions was proposed on the discussions of our emissions control policy.First, this paper introduced the development and the status of distribution of water pollutants and the emissions control policy. The relationship between control policy and total control was analyzed. Due to the balance evaluation characteristics, the consideration of objective differences of varied regions and factors of water pollutant emissions and with principles of fairness, efficiency, user-friendly, an index system was screened to determine the application of rules, technical line and calculation method of the allocation model, and finally gave the optimal Inter-load allocation. Then this distribution method was applied to the distribution of water pollutants in Tianjin. The Tianjin industrial COD discharge was chosen as an example to carry out the total allocation among districts and counties. The final distribution integrated that the priority regions contained Dongli District, Hangu District, Tanggu District, downtown of Tianjin, Ninghe and the secondary were Baodi District, Dagang District, West Tsing District, Jinghai County, North Star District, Wuqing; while Jixian and Jingnan were general. Allocation scheme could preferably provide a combination of the actual situation in each county, which meet the requirements of overall control.Finally, considering China's national conditions, we discussed the total pollutant emissions control policy, based on the engineering and technical measures, administrative measures, economic measures and other aspects, especially the principle of emissions trading system, emissions trading system and its function. Then we analyzed our existing institutional, legal and other issues that hinder conducting emissions trading system. Finally we put forward an integrated management measure combining of engineering, administrative and economic control, and gave some proposals in order to provide a reference of achieving total control objective.In short, the water pollutant allocation model based on information entropy provided a new idea on the distribution of total amount of water pollutants. This method could give consultants to improve the allocation of water pollutants technology and other pollutants allocations.
